Pearltrees Brings Visual Content Curation And Discovery Platform To The iPad

TechCrunch  Oct 11 11

Content curation and mapping service Pearltrees is launching a dedicated iPad app today to allow users to cultivate and share their interests from the web on the tablet device. For background, Pearltrees is a visual social bookmarking service that allows users to organize, discover and share everything they like on the web. Content can be dragged and dropped into Pearltrees and the service will organize this via a string of ‘pearls,' which can then be moved around, organized and shared. Launched in December 2009, Pearltrees has gathered more than 10 million pearls.
